The Colorado Rockies will look to improve on a 2-3 record when they take on the San Diego Padres, a key part of the MLB betting odds line up on Sunday.
For the Colorado Rockies, Chad Bettis gets the ball, charged with keeping the San Diego Padres hitters off the base paths. He'll face James Shields, 0-1 on the year.

The MLB Power Rankings show a disparity between these teams, with the Colorado Rockies rated this week at No. 19 and the San Diego Padres sitting at No. 29.
Statistical Matchup
Offensively, the game matches up Colorado Rockies No. 6 ranked offense (5.8 runs per game) against a San Diego Padres defense and pitching staff that sits at No. 28 at 6.8 runs allowed per game. The Colorado Rockies have been averaging 9.8 hits per game, more than the San Diego Padres have managed so far this season (9.6 hits on average).
Pitching and defensive stats are important baseball handicapping betting factors and Colorado has the No. 30-ranked defense. In the other dugout, the Padres own the No. 28 mark in runs allowed.
